The 2024 Olympic and Paralympic Games will shortly be underway, but for many, the preparations started a long time ago, with the investment of their time, commitment, and winning mindset.
The mission of the International Olympic Committee – IOC is “to unite the world in peaceful competition and foster an atmosphere of peace, development, resilience, tolerance and understanding.”
The Olympics present us with an opportunity to display all of these values in everything we do and are striving to become. In four years, save for exceptional circumstances, our athletes will repeat it all again at the 2028 Olympics, but imagine having to wait four years to have your day in court, to give testimony, to recall events, and to have your life put on hold because of the continued delays in our court system. Imagine being caught up in a system that is so backlogged that some victims are giving up and withdrawing their support for prosecutions, resulting in some cases collapsing. Imagine being a victim, witness, or defendant and having your case listed four years or more after the alleged crime.
The point I am making is to highlight the stark contrast between the efficiency and dedication we celebrate in sports and the inefficiencies of our justice system. Just as we invest in the Olympic Games, we must invest in our justice system to ensure timely and fair access to justice for all.
